Irish Step Dance should include:


Two sections to your dance audition as listed below. Total recording time is 4 minutes, allowing 2 minutes for each section.

Rehearsal clothing should be worn for the audition. Full costume will lead to disqualification by the judges.

Please refer to the world dance specifications for more information about the audition.
  • Technique

    Soft Shoe: Choice of Reel (48 bars) or Slip Jig (40 bars)
    AND
    Hard Shoe: Choice of Treble Jig (48 bars) or Hornpipe (40 bars)

  • Solo
    A set dance of contrasting tempo.
